I've been thinking of getting an android tablet for some time. This one (a500) is definitely top #3. I was wondering if someone could give me a definite yes/no if you can add external (usb) devices like thumbdrives and gamepads?

I have an external drive I keep my main media on. Problem is its a ntfs partition. Can it be rooted and a kernel module added for support OR is it supported out of the box? (at least read only)

I also have an old logitech gamepad I'd like to use on emulators/games. Can it be used, or maybe a ps3 controller?

I'd appreciate any help or suggestions. I've googled this and haven't found anything specific for this tablet itself.

I have used my flash drive on mine. Download drive mount from the market to use ntfs file system.thumbdrives work well with it.haven't tried gamepad yet but hear they work as well

A playstation 3 controller can be used for games (communicates by Bluetooth) but there is an app in the Android Market that you must download to make it work.

Root YES
I use a 500 gig USB hdd with my movies on it. It is an NTFS volume and I use Drive Mount and it works great.

You can use a PS3 controller over USB with no extra software or root. Riptide GP just added USB controller support - tried it out the other day and worked perfectly. Felt great playing with the PS3 dual sticks.
